What Are Custom Foam Inserts?
Custom foam inserts are specialized padding solutions meticulously crafted to fit the exact dimensions of the contents stored within a case, such as a Pelican case. Unlike standard foam, which is often generic and can lead to shifting or damage during transportation, custom foam inserts offer tailored compartments that secure each item in place. This not only protects the items from impact and shock but also prevents them from rubbing against each other, which could cause scratches or breakages.

Types of Foam Available for Custom Inserts
There are several types of foam materials available for creating custom inserts, each with unique characteristics:
- Polyurethane Foam: Known for its cushioning properties, this foam is lightweight and ideal for light to medium-weight items.
- Polyethylene Foam: More rigid and durable than polyurethane, it offers excellent protective qualities for heavier and fragile equipment.
- Open-Cell Foam: This type features an open structure that allows air to flow, making it suitable for sound and vibration absorption.
- Closed-Cell Foam: Dense and resistant to moisture, this foam is perfect for environments where water exposure is a concern.
- Kaizen Foam: This unique style allows for easy customization; users can cut out specific shapes to accommodate their gear quickly.

How to Measure for a Perfect Foam Fit
Accurate measurements are critical when designing custom foam inserts. Follow these steps:
- Gather Equipment: Obtain a ruler or caliper for precise measurements.
- Measure Dimensions: Use the ruler to measure the length, width, and height of each item.
- Account for Clearance: Consider additional space for any accessories or slight variations in dimensions.
- Create a Template: Sketch a layout of the shell of the Pelican case and the measured dimensions of each item to visualize the insert design.

Common Design Mistakes to Avoid
To ensure a successful custom foam insert, steer clear of these frequent pitfalls:
- Inaccurate Measurements: Double-check all measurements to avoid improper fits that could lead to damage.
- Ignoring Weight Shifts: Consider the weight distribution of each item for balanced carrying.
- Overcrowding: Allow space between items to minimize the risk of collisions during transit.
- Neglecting Accessibility: Ensure that the layout is convenient for easy access to frequently used items.
